POUGHKEEPSIE, New York – The Marist women's tennis team hits the road for two matches this weekend. Their first match is against Army at 9 a.m. on Saturday, February 26th in West Point, New York. After that, they will take on Hofstra University at 3 p.m. on Sunday, February 27th in Hempstead, New York.

- Army West Point is currently on a 5 game winning streak, and are 11-4 so far this season.
- Overall, the Red Foxes are 0-13 against Army, with their last meeting ending in a 0-7 loss.
- The Hofstra Pride is currently 0-3 this season, losing their last match against Fairleigh Dickinson, 1-6.
- Overall, the Red Foxes are 4-6 against Hofstra, with their last meeting ending in a victory for Marist, 5-2.
